Payment Methods and Typical Timelines
- eWallets (Neteller, Skrill): Usually fastest — withdrawals often processed within 24 hours after approval, and funds reach accounts within 24–48 hours.
- Bank Transfers: Slower — internal processing at the casino may be 24–72 hours, with banks adding 2–5 business days, so expect 3–7 business days overall.
- Credit/Debit Cards: Card refunds can take 3–7 business days once processed, sometimes longer depending on card issuer policies.
- Prepaid and Voucher Systems: Speed varies: some are near-instant, others require 1–3 business days.
Keep in mind that these are general timelines. Wild Card City Casino may list different maximum processing times in their terms, and third-party processors or Australian banks can add to total delay.
Common Causes of Wildcard Casino Payment Delay
- Verification (KYC) Requirements: The most frequent cause. New accounts or large withdrawals trigger requests for ID, proof of address, and source of funds. Responding quickly to document requests drastically reduces delay.
- Bonus and Wagering Conditions: Attempting to withdraw bonus-related funds before meeting wagering requirements will cause holds or rejections.
- Payment Method Restrictions: Some methods are available only for deposits; if a deposit was made with a method that can’t be used for withdrawals, the casino may force an alternate route, creating delays.
- Internal Security Checks: Random security reviews to prevent fraud can add 24–72 hours.
- Bank and Processor Holidays: Local Australian banking holidays and weekend processing can extend times.
How Australians Can Minimize Delays

Complete KYC Early
Upload government ID, a recent utility bill, and any requested proof of income as soon as you create an account. Pre-verification slashes potential delays when you cash out.
Use Fast Payout Methods
Choose eWallets if available, they’re consistently fastest for both casino processing and receiving funds in Australia.
Follow Bonus Rules
Read wagering requirements carefully. Never try to cash out bonus funds before megawagers are cleared, or you’ll face rejection or reversal.
Keep Deposit/Withdrawal Methods Aligned
Where possible, withdraw to the same method you used to deposit. This avoids additional identity checks and third-party routing.
Contact Support Proactively
If you see a delay, open a support ticket with documents attached. A proactive approach often prompts faster review.
Practical Example: A Typical Withdrawal Journey
Imagine an Australian player requests a AUD 3,000 withdrawal via bank transfer on a Monday evening. Wild Card City marks the withdrawal as “pending” and requests proof of address. The player uploads documents Tuesday morning. The casino completes KYC and approves the withdrawal by Wednesday. The casino’s payment processor initiates the bank transfer that day. The Australian bank posts the funds to the player’s account by Friday. Total time: about 4 business days, with the main delay caused by manual KYC and bank processing.
Casino Support and Dispute Handling
Wild Card City typically provides multiple support channels — live chat, email, and a ticketing system. For Australians, be sure to include:
- Full name and registered email
- Screenshot of transaction history in your account
- Copies of ID documents
- Bank statement or eWallet confirmation
If a delay exceeds advertised maximums, escalate politely to a supervisor and retain all correspondence. If unresolved, Australians can contact local consumer protection or gaming regulators relevant to Wild Card City’s licensing jurisdiction for further action.
